Australia’s lithium production has experienced explosive growth, with the country now accounting for approximately 55% of global lithium supply. This dominance stems from abundant spodumene deposits concentrated primarily in Western Australia’s lithium triangle, where operations like Greenbushes, Mount Marion, and Pilgangoora have scaled production to meet insatiable global appetite. The Australian lithium export market has benefited from geographical advantages, including proximity to Asian processing hubs and established mining infrastructure that enables rapid scaling of operations.
Market dynamics have shifted dramatically as electric vehicle adoption accelerates worldwide, creating unprecedented demand for lithium-ion batteries. Chinese battery manufacturers and cathode producers remain the primary destinations for Australian lithium export shipments, with companies like CATL, BYD, and Ganfeng establishing long-term supply agreements directly with Australian miners. These partnerships have created stable revenue streams while providing Chinese manufacturers with secure access to critical raw materials necessary for their battery production expansion plans.
Pricing volatility has characterized the Australian lithium export market, with spodumene concentrate prices experiencing significant fluctuations based on downstream demand patterns and inventory levels across the supply chain. Recent market analysis indicates that while prices have moderated from previous peaks, they remain at levels that support continued investment in new mining projects and capacity expansions. The relationship between spot pricing and long-term contract negotiations has become increasingly sophisticated, with many Australian lithium export agreements now incorporating complex pricing mechanisms tied to battery-grade lithium carbonate and hydroxide prices.
Infrastructure development has emerged as a critical factor supporting Australian lithium export growth, with port facilities in Perth and Esperance undergoing significant expansions to accommodate increased shipping volumes. Rail networks connecting remote mining operations to export terminals have received substantial investments, while new processing facilities are being constructed to move Australia up the lithium value chain. Several major mining companies have announced plans to establish lithium hydroxide conversion plants within Australia, potentially transforming the nature of Australian lithium export from raw materials to higher-value processed products.
Geopolitical considerations have elevated the strategic importance of Australian lithium export beyond purely commercial transactions. Western governments increasingly view Australia’s lithium resources as critical components of supply chain security, leading to policy initiatives designed to strengthen trade relationships and reduce dependence on Chinese processing capabilities. The AUKUS partnership and various bilateral agreements have created frameworks for enhanced cooperation in critical minerals, positioning Australian lithium export as a key element of allied energy security strategies.
